什么是mysql索引?
在mysql中,索引是一種用于提高查詢速度的數據結構。相當于一本目錄,可以幫助我們快速查找需要查詢的數據。索引是數據庫優化的重要手段。
為什么要添加索引?
添加索引有助于提高查詢效率,但是過多的索引也會導致性能下降。因此,需要根據實際情況決定是否添加索引。一般來說,對于經常作為查詢條件的字段,可以添加索引。
如何添加索引?
使用alter語句可以添加索引。例如:
alter table 表名 add index 索引名 (字段名);
其中,表名為需要添加索引的表名,索引名為添加索引后的名稱,字段名為需要添加索引的字段名。
如何刪除索引?
使用alter語句可以刪除索引。例如:
alter table 表名 drop index 索引名;
其中,表名為需要刪除索引的表名,索引名為需要刪除的索引名稱。
總結
正確使用索引可以提高查詢效率,但是過多的索引會導致性能下降。因此,需要根據實際情況決定是否添加索引。